Ethics Officer Sample Clauses

The Ethics Officer clause designates an individual or office responsible for overseeing ethical standards and compliance within an organization or under a contract. Typically, this clause outlines the authority of the Ethics Officer to investigate potential ethical breaches, provide guidance on ethical issues, and report findings to relevant parties. By establishing a clear point of contact for ethical concerns, the clause helps ensure accountability and promotes adherence to ethical guidelines, thereby reducing the risk of misconduct and fostering a culture of integrity.
